Preparations proceed for the subsequent spacewalk on the International Space Station deliberate for subsequent week. Within the meantime, the orbital residents are rebuilding superior plumbing gear and servicing video and science {hardware}.

Starting round 8:45 p.m. EDT on Wednesday, June 26 NASA instructed crews aboard the house station to shelter of their respective spacecraft as a regular precautionary measure after it was knowledgeable of a satellite tv for pc break-up at an altitude close to the station’s earlier Wednesday. Mission Management continued to observe the trail of the particles, and after about an hour, the crew was cleared to exit their spacecraft and the station resumed regular operations.

NASA Flight Engineers Tracy C. Dyson and Mike Barratt started Thursday morning reviewing procedures for a spacewalk that can see {hardware} replacements and installations, preparations for future upgrades on science gear, and photographic inspections of station pipelines. After lunchtime, the 2 astronauts turned on a pc that visualized the upcoming spacewalk duties utilizing 3D graphics. NASA will launch an advisory quickly asserting the spacewalking particulars and NASA TV protection occasions.

NASA Flight Engineers Matthew Dominick and Jeanette Epps had a busy day with spacesuit upkeep, laptop updates, and orbital plumbing. Dominick then labored within the Quest airlock through the afternoon recharging spacesuit batteries and dumping and filling the swimsuit water tanks. Epps swapped out a tough drive on a science laptop computer laptop then changed plumbing elements within the Tranquility module’s lavatory, additionally referred to as the water and hygiene compartment.

Astronauts Butch Wilmore and Suni Williams, each from NASA’s Boeing Crew Flight Take a look at, have been again on orbital plumbing responsibility Thursday. The Starliner Commander and Pilot spent the afternoon getting ready the rebuilt stress management and pump meeting motor for set up in Tranquility’s lavatory.

The orbital outpost’s three cosmonauts relaxed a part of Thursday morning earlier than going proper into their customary science upkeep duties. Commander Oleg Kononenko and Flight Engineer Nikolai Chub first started outfitting cables on video cameras. Kononenko then changed video techniques {hardware} within the Zvezda service module as Chub studied methods to create new supplies on the lunar floor. Flight Engineer Alexander Grebenkin photographed microbe samples, dismantled a science cooler, then cleaned air ducts within the Nauka science module.
